Ext proc http functionality support
Risk Level: low
Testing: n/a
Docs Changes: n/a
Release Notes: inline
Fixes:Description:
This is to address the issue: #35488, i.e, integrate the ext_proc HTTP client to ext_proc filter. With this PR, the basic functionalities to have Envoy ext_proc filter talk to a HTTP server using HTTP messages are accomplished.This is the follow up of PR: #35676
